Edge Computing: Optimizing Performance and Enhancing User Experience

Edge Computing: Optimizing Performance and Enhancing User Experience

Kavita Srivastava
DOI: 10.4018/978-1-6684-8785-3.ch009
OnDemand:
(Individual Chapters)
Available
$37.50
No Current Special Offers
TOTAL SAVINGS: $37.50

Abstract

This chapter discusses the emerging paradigm of edge computing and its potential to optimize performance and enhance user experience in modern computing systems. The chapter begins by introducing the concept of edge computing, its definition, and its various applications. It then highlights the key benefits of edge computing. The chapter also delves into the various architectures and models of edge computing. It examines the challenges associated with edge computing, such as resource constraints, security, and privacy issues. The authors then provide an overview of the technologies and tools used in edge computing. They discuss how these technologies can be used to optimize performance and enhance user experience in edge computing systems. The chapter also presents several use cases and real-world applications of edge computing, including smart homes, autonomous vehicles, and healthcare systems. The authors examine the benefits and challenges of using edge computing in these domains and provide insights into how to optimize performance and enhance user experience.
Chapter Preview
Top

Introduction

Edge computing involves processing and analyzing data closer to where the data is actually originated. This is in contrast to using data from a cloud server. Hence, with edge computing, we basically deal with the distributed data rather than centralized one. It makes it a distributed computing paradigm. The term “edge” refers to the outer layer of an organization's network where data is generated, and the processing and analysis of that data occurs. Edge computing aims to reduce data processing time and bandwidth requirements by moving data processing closer to where the data is generated.

Traditional cloud computing models rely on data being sent to centralized data centers for processing and analysis, which can create latency and bandwidth issues, particularly in the case of large-scale data sets or real-time data streams. Edge computing addresses these challenges by performing data processing and analysis at the edge of the network, where the data is generated, without the need for data to be sent to a centralized location.

Edge computing has emerged as a result of the increasing demand for real-time, high-performance, and low-latency processing of data generated by Internet of Things (IoT) devices, autonomous systems, and other emerging technologies. By processing data closer to the source of data generation, edge computing offers several advantages over traditional cloud computing models, including reduced latency, improved data security, and enhanced reliability.

In fact, edge computing represents a significant shift in the way organizations process and analyze data, and it has the potential to transform industries ranging from healthcare to manufacturing to transportation.

Complete Chapter List

Search this Book:
Reset